Understanding Multi-Part Assemblies and Discrete Cavities
What Are Multi-Part Assemblies?
Multi-part assemblies consist of interconnected or separable components that function as a unified system. Examples include valve assemblies, fluid handling systems, and electronic enclosures. Their complex designs demand precise leak testing to guarantee functionality and reliability.
What Are Discrete Cavities?
Discrete cavities are isolated sections within an assembly that require independent testing. Examples include lumens in catheters and chambers in fuel systems. Proper testing ensures each cavity meets stringent performance standards.
Why Is Leak Testing Essential?
Leak testing is crucial for maintaining product safety and compliance. Undetected leaks can result in contamination, product failures, or non-compliance with regulatory standards—leading to costly recalls and reputational damage.
However, ensuring the integrity of multi-part assemblies and discrete cavities presents unique challenges. From isolating cavities to achieving consistent sensitivity, manufacturers must navigate these obstacles to maintain precision and efficiency.
Challenges in Leak Testing Multi-Part Assemblies
Isolation of Cavities
Each cavity must be tested independently to ensure accurate results. Failing to isolate cavities can lead to cross-contamination and unreliable data.
Ensuring Uniform Sensitivity
Consistent sensitivity across multiple cavities is essential for detecting even the smallest leaks. Variations in sensitivity compromise test reliability.
Balancing Speed and Accuracy
High-volume production environments demand efficient processes that maintain precision. Delays in testing can disrupt production schedules.
Seamless Integration with Automation
Integrating multi-channel leak testing systems into automated workflows can be challenging, particularly in space-constrained environments.
